Tragedy Strikes as Six Drown in Cauvery River in Mysuru

A devastating incident unfolded in Mysuru, Karnataka, where six people lost their lives after drowning in the Cauvery River. The event has sent shockwaves through the local community and prompted urgent responses from authorities.

Details of the Incident

The drowning occurred in the Cauvery River, a major waterway in the region, known for its scenic beauty but also its potential dangers. All six individuals were reported to have drowned, with no survivors from the group. Emergency services were quickly alerted, and rescue operations were launched to recover the bodies.

Local police and disaster response teams worked tirelessly at the scene. The identities of the victims have not been fully disclosed, pending notification of their families. Preliminary reports suggest that the group may have been engaging in recreational activities near the river when the tragedy struck.

Authorities Respond and Investigate

Authorities in Mysuru have initiated a thorough investigation to determine the exact cause of the drowning. Factors such as river currents, weather conditions, and possible safety lapses are being examined. Officials have emphasized the importance of exercising extreme caution when near water bodies, especially during monsoon seasons or periods of high flow.

In response to the incident, local government representatives have expressed their condolences to the families of the victims. They have also called for increased public awareness campaigns about water safety and the risks associated with rivers like the Cauvery.

Community Impact and Safety Warnings

The drowning has deeply affected the Mysuru community, with residents expressing grief and concern over the safety of popular river spots. The Cauvery River is a frequent destination for tourists and locals alike, making this incident a stark reminder of the hazards that can accompany natural attractions.

Authorities are urging people to adhere to safety guidelines, such as avoiding swimming in unsupervised areas, wearing life jackets when necessary, and staying informed about weather and water conditions. They have also recommended that families and groups plan their outings with safety as a top priority.

This tragic event underscores the need for vigilance and preparedness when enjoying natural environments. As investigations continue, the focus remains on preventing similar incidents in the future through education and improved safety measures.
